1。哈利波特在生日的時候得知自己是個巫師的身份,並進入霍格沃茨魔法學校學習,開始自己的魔法之旅。在學校裡,他結識了好友羅恩和赫敏。他們得知伏地魔的大陰謀,最終成功保護了魔法石,阻止了伏地魔復活。

2。學校裡發生許多人離奇石化的事件,傳說中斯萊特林的密室被開啟,哈利因為懂得蛇佬腔成為大家懷疑的物件。赫敏最終發現真相卻不幸自己也被石化,哈利和羅恩進入密室,哈利再次遭遇伏地魔,他殺死蛇怪,救出金妮,再次阻止了伏地魔獲得肉身。

3。阿茲卡班的重犯小天狼新布萊克越獄,他的目標是殺死哈利。哈利在學校中受到重點保護。最後他們還是與小天狼星面對面,卻發現他並非洩密者,真正的洩密人是小矮星彼得,他竟然是羅恩的寵物老鼠斑斑!彼得逃脫,小天狼星也只能繼續亡命生涯。

4。哈利十分離奇地變成了第四個勇士參加三強爭霸賽。層層比賽後,獎盃竟然是個門鑰匙,把哈利帶到伏地魔前。伏地魔復活了,又一次戰役開始了!

5。魔法部不肯相信伏地魔歸來,派專員來管理霍格沃茨。哈利組織學生成立鄧不利多軍。哈利趕到魔法不去就小天狼星,卻發現只是一個圈套,一場激戰過後,小天狼星死去。戰鬥公開打響。

6。為了殺死伏地魔,必須消滅7個魂器。鄧不利多帶領哈利去尋找、銷燬魂器,霍格沃茨正在進行一場激戰。他們趕回參與戰鬥,鄧不利多被斯內普殺死。接下去的戰鬥,哈利必須一個人來面對。

7。正義與邪惡的鬥爭!正義當然能夠戰勝邪惡,卻付出了非常慘重的傷亡代價。哈利戰勝了伏地魔!他與金妮、赫敏與羅恩結婚生子,從此幸福地生活在一起。

哈利波特受歡迎的原因很多啦!

羅琳創造了一個魔法世界,令人嚮往。她塑造了英雄哈利波特,在跌宕起伏的冒險中,讓人們在現實中不能得到實現的一些事情,正義對邪惡的戰鬥,得到了實現。

關於愛、友情,在書中也是一條充滿溫情的線索,貫穿其中。

哈利第一次看到厄里斯魔鏡(能夠讓你看到你最希望看到的事),他看到的是他死去的父母。這種親情,對父母的愛,以及父母對他的愛,是書的重要線索,從第一部到最後。哈利的教父小天狼星和哈利之間的深情。還有愛情,斯內普對莉莉波特的始終不變愛情,足以讓人動容。

友情也是同樣讓人讚歎,哈利與羅恩、赫敏的鐵三角好朋友,上一代人詹姆和小天狼星的友情。

This book provides pretty much everything we‘ve been promised from the outset: an ending, and a satisfying one at that —— but not without its price。 Many die, not just the two Rowling mentioned in so many interviews。 Many beloved characters die, and some of them die “off screen” as it were, so that we as readers aren’t even privy to the details of their deaths, or their final moments of life。 Some of these deaths will bring tears to the eyes of any loyal Potter devotee, I‘ve no doubt of that。 But as for the main death, the one so many have wondered about? Well, that’s where Rowling falls back on a few too-worn literary devices, and where she loses one of her stars。

I found this book to be far too full of easy short cuts and simplistic cliches to give it five stars。 Far too many times, Harry and his friends were “mysteriously” saved at the last minute。 And the real answers to these so-called mysteries will fall much more easily into the hands of die-hard Potter fanatics who‘ve spent hours studying the books and pouring over the fan sites than they ever do into the hands of the characters themselves。 This is too often frustrating。 Perhaps it’s unfair to criticize or punish Rowling for the perseverance and intelligence of her fans, but the fact is that many of her secrets have been guessed。 In fact, the few that haven‘t seem only to surprise because Rowling conveniently has them pop up for the first time in this book。 Magical objects we’ve seen many times before suddenly have new and useful —— and VERY convenient —— magical properties。 People we‘ve only heard of have convenient new information and relevance to the plot。

She lost the other star because of omissions。 Unexplained (and again, very convenient) plot twists, otherwise known as plot holes, are all over the book。 A book this long that purports to be the end of an epic series should not have this many plot holes and inexplicable events。 (None of which I can go into detail about without giving up major spoilers —— sorry。) And most damning of all, when some of the plot holes are explained, it’s done in a manner resembling what the brilliant movie “The Incredibles” referred to as “monologuing” —— when one character (usually the bad guy) sits around explaining the whole plot and nothing bad happens to the good guys while all these lose ends are conveniently tied up。 For some reason, the villain, no matter how vicious he has been throughout the story, always conveniently waits to attack until the hero‘s had plenty of time to get all the answers he needs to defeat the bad guy。 The only change Rowling makes to this shopworn device is that she does it via magical means。 (Though in her case, the magical mean in question is the Pensieve —— something shopworn in and of itself, considering the number of times it’s now been used in this series to convey crucial information。) I was also sorely disappointed to realize that she left out a number of things she practically promised fans would be included in this book。 For instance, many fans have asked her what Harry‘s parents did for a living。 She always said she couldn’t tell us because it would be too big a plot spoiler for the upcoming novels。 Well, now the novels are all finished and we still don‘t know。 Why didn’t she include that in this final book, if it really was supposed to matter so much? And why did she leave so much crucial information out of her far too short epilogue?

There is no doubt that in Harry Potter Rowling has created a brave and endurable hero, one who will linger in the hearts and minds of readers for generations to come。 But in this humble reader‘s opinion, she has also created one for whom the struggle ended a bit too quickly and easily, of whom too many things are left unknown, and for whom answers and help came too readily and too conveniently in the end。

Then again 。 。 。 maybe I just wanted it to last a little longer。 Because it’s over now, and nothing like Harry Potter is ever happening to this humble reader again。
